供应链管理工具选型必问:这5种预测算法适配业务?

供应链管理
数据决策
阅读人数:3073预计阅读时长:5 min

在现代供应链管理中,预测算法的选择在很大程度上会影响企业的运营效率和成本控制。选择合适的供应链管理工具和预测算法可以为企业带来显著的竞争优势。本文将深入探讨五种常见的预测算法,并分析它们在业务中的适用性。

供应链管理工具选型必问:这5种预测算法适配业务?

核心观点:

  1. 时间序列分析适用于稳定且有季节性波动的业务。
  2. 回归分析适合涉及多个变量的复杂业务。
  3. 机器学习算法适用于大量数据和复杂关系的业务。
  4. 蒙特卡罗模拟适合不确定性高的业务环境。
  5. 因果关系模型适用于可以明确识别影响因素的业务。

文章价值:通过深入分析每种算法的特点和适用场景,帮助读者更好地理解并选择最适合自己业务的预测算法,从而优化供应链管理。


一、时间序列分析

时间序列分析是对特定时间间隔内的数据进行研究和预测的一种方法。它的主要特点是通过历史数据来预测未来趋势。这种方法特别适用于那些数据具有明显季节性和周期性波动的业务。

1.1 特点和优势

时间序列分析的主要优点在于其简单易用,且能够很好地处理季节性波动的数据。通过对历史数据的观察和分析,可以识别出数据中的趋势和周期,并据此进行预测。例如,零售行业的销售数据通常会受到季节性因素的影响,通过时间序列分析可以较好地预测销售高峰和低谷。

  • 简单易用:不需要复杂的计算和处理。
  • 处理季节性波动:能够识别和预测周期性变化。
  • 适用于历史数据丰富的场景:依赖于大量的历史数据进行预测。

1.2 应用场景

时间序列分析适用于那些数据具有明显季节性和周期性波动的业务。例如,零售业、旅游业和农产品市场等。这些行业的数据通常会受到季节性因素的影响,通过时间序列分析可以较好地预测销售高峰和低谷。

1.3 实例分析

假设一家零售企业通过时间序列分析发现,某类商品的销售在每年的冬季都会出现明显的上升趋势,那么企业可以根据这一预测提前进行库存调整,确保在销售高峰期能够满足市场需求。同时,在销售低谷期减少库存,降低库存成本。

总结:时间序列分析是一种简单高效的预测方法,适用于那些数据具有明显季节性和周期性波动的业务。


二、回归分析

回归分析是一种统计方法,通过分析多个变量之间的关系来预测一个或多个目标变量。这种方法特别适用于那些涉及多个影响因素的复杂业务。

2.1 特点和优势

回归分析的主要优点在于其能够处理多个变量之间的关系,提供更为精确的预测结果。通过建立回归模型,可以量化不同变量对目标变量的影响,从而进行更为准确的预测。例如,在供应链管理中,可以通过回归分析来预测需求量,并据此调整生产计划和库存。

  • 处理多个变量:能够同时考虑多个影响因素。
  • 提供精确预测:通过量化不同变量的影响,提供更为精确的预测结果。
  • 适用于复杂业务场景:尤其适合那些涉及多个影响因素的业务。

2.2 应用场景

回归分析适用于那些涉及多个影响因素的复杂业务。例如,制造业、物流业和金融业等。这些行业的数据通常会受到多个因素的影响,通过回归分析可以较好地预测需求量和市场趋势。

2.3 实例分析

假设一家制造企业通过回归分析发现,原材料价格、市场需求和生产能力是影响产品需求量的主要因素,那么企业可以根据这些因素的变化情况及时调整生产计划和库存,确保在市场需求变化时能够快速响应。

总结:回归分析是一种处理复杂业务的有效方法,适用于那些涉及多个影响因素的业务。


三、机器学习算法

机器学习算法是一种通过数据训练模型进行预测的方法。这种方法特别适用于那些数据量大且关系复杂的业务。

盈利能力分析

3.1 特点和优势

机器学习算法的主要优点在于其能够处理大量数据,并从中自动识别和学习数据之间的复杂关系。通过不断地训练和优化模型,机器学习算法能够提供高精度的预测结果。例如,在电子商务领域,可以通过机器学习算法来预测用户的购买行为,从而进行精准营销。

  • 处理大量数据:能够处理海量数据,提供高精度预测。
  • 自动学习数据关系:通过数据训练模型,自动识别和学习数据之间的复杂关系。
  • 适用于复杂业务场景:尤其适合那些数据量大且关系复杂的业务。

3.2 应用场景

机器学习算法适用于那些数据量大且关系复杂的业务。例如,电子商务、金融科技和智能制造等。这些行业的数据通常会非常庞大且复杂,通过机器学习算法可以较好地挖掘数据中的潜在价值和规律。

3.3 实例分析

假设一家电子商务企业通过机器学习算法发现,不同用户的购买行为存在一定的规律,那么企业可以根据这些规律进行精准营销,提高用户的购买转化率。同时,企业还可以通过机器学习算法预测市场需求,优化库存和供应链管理。

总结:机器学习算法是一种处理复杂数据的高效方法,适用于那些数据量大且关系复杂的业务。


四、蒙特卡罗模拟

蒙特卡罗模拟是一种通过随机抽样和统计分析来预测结果的方法。这种方法特别适用于那些存在高度不确定性的业务环境。

4.1 特点和优势

蒙特卡罗模拟的主要优点在于其能够处理不确定性和风险,通过大量的随机抽样和模拟,可以较为准确地预测未来可能的结果。例如,在投资决策中,可以通过蒙特卡罗模拟来评估不同投资方案的风险和收益,从而做出更为明智的决策。

  • 处理不确定性:能够处理高度不确定性和风险。
  • 大量随机抽样:通过大量的随机抽样和模拟,提供较为准确的预测结果。
  • 适用于风险评估:尤其适合那些需要进行风险评估的业务。

4.2 应用场景

蒙特卡罗模拟适用于那些存在高度不确定性的业务环境。例如,投资决策、项目管理和供应链风险管理等。这些业务环境通常会存在较大的不确定性和风险,通过蒙特卡罗模拟可以较好地进行风险评估和预测。

4.3 实例分析

假设一家投资公司通过蒙特卡罗模拟发现,不同投资方案的风险和收益存在较大的差异,那么公司可以根据这些模拟结果选择风险较低且收益较高的投资方案,从而优化投资组合和风险管理。

总结:蒙特卡罗模拟是一种处理不确定性和风险的有效方法,适用于那些存在高度不确定性的业务环境。


五、因果关系模型

因果关系模型是一种通过识别和分析变量之间的因果关系来进行预测的方法。这种方法特别适用于那些可以明确识别影响因素的业务。

5.1 特点和优势

因果关系模型的主要优点在于其能够明确识别和量化变量之间的因果关系,从而提供更为准确的预测结果。例如,在医疗领域,可以通过因果关系模型来预测疾病的发生和发展,从而进行精准医疗和健康管理。

  • 识别因果关系:能够明确识别和量化变量之间的因果关系。
  • 提供准确预测:通过识别因果关系,提供更为准确的预测结果。
  • 适用于明确影响因素的业务:尤其适合那些可以明确识别影响因素的业务。

5.2 应用场景

因果关系模型适用于那些可以明确识别影响因素的业务。例如,医疗、教育和社会科学研究等。这些领域的数据通常可以明确识别不同变量之间的因果关系,通过因果关系模型可以较好地进行预测和分析。

5.3 实例分析

假设一家医疗机构通过因果关系模型发现,不同因素对某种疾病的发生和发展有着显著的影响,那么机构可以根据这些影响因素进行精准医疗和健康管理,提高疾病预防和治疗的效果。

总结:因果关系模型是一种识别和量化因果关系的有效方法,适用于那些可以明确识别影响因素的业务。


结论

通过对时间序列分析、回归分析、机器学习算法、蒙特卡罗模拟和因果关系模型这五种预测算法的深入分析,我们可以看到,每种算法都有其独特的特点和适用场景。选择合适的预测算法,不仅可以提高预测的准确性,还能优化供应链管理,降低成本,提高效率。

总结核心要点:

营运能力分析

  • 时间序列分析适用于稳定且有季节性波动的业务。
  • 回归分析适合涉及多个变量的复杂业务。
  • 机器学习算法适用于大量数据和复杂关系的业务。
  • 蒙特卡罗模拟适合不确定性高的业务环境。
  • 因果关系模型适用于可以明确识别影响因素的业务。

通过本文的分析,读者可以更好地理解不同预测算法的特点和应用场景,从而为自己的业务选择最适合的预测算法,优化供应链管理,提高企业的竞争力。


推荐使用FineReport企业报表工具,帮助您轻松搭建数据决策分析系统,提升数据价值。FineReport免费下载试用

本文相关FAQs

1. 如何判断哪种预测算法最适合我的供应链业务?

选择适合的预测算法对供应链管理至关重要。要判断哪种算法最适合,可以从以下几个方面入手:

1. 了解业务需求和目标

  • 明确你的供应链业务目标,是降低库存成本、提高预测准确性还是提升客户满意度。
  • 分析业务特性,例如季节性、需求波动性等。

2. 数据可用性和质量

  • 确保有足够的历史数据来训练预测模型。
  • 数据质量直接影响预测算法的效果,检查数据是否完整、是否有噪声等。

3. 算法复杂性和可解释性

  • 简单的算法(如移动平均、指数平滑)易于理解和实施,适用于需求稳定的业务。
  • 复杂的算法(如ARIMA、机器学习模型)可能提供更高的准确性,但需要更多的计算资源和专业知识。

4. 实施成本和时间

  • 考虑算法实施的成本和时间,复杂算法通常需要更多的时间和资金投入。
  • 如果时间紧迫,可以选择快速部署的简单算法。

5. 技术支持和维护

  • 选择有良好技术支持和社区资源的算法,方便后期维护和优化。
  • 确保团队有能力维护和调整预测模型。

通过综合以上因素,逐步筛选出最适合的预测算法,避免盲目选择带来的资源浪费。

资产负债表

2. 常见的供应链预测算法有哪些?各自的优缺点是什么?

常见的供应链预测算法有以下几种:

1. 移动平均

  • 优点:简单易行,适用于短期预测。
  • 缺点:对趋势和季节性变化不敏感。

2. 指数平滑

  • 优点:对近期数据更敏感,适合短期需求预测。
  • 缺点:无法处理长期趋势和季节性变化。

3. ARIMA(自回归积分滑动平均)

  • 优点:能够处理趋势和季节性数据,适合中长期预测。
  • 缺点:模型复杂,需要专业知识进行参数调整和验证。

4. 线性回归

  • 优点:简单易懂,适用于线性关系的数据。
  • 缺点:对非线性关系的数据效果较差。

5. 机器学习算法(如随机森林、神经网络)

  • 优点:处理复杂非线性关系,预测精度高。
  • 缺点:需要大量数据和计算资源,理解和实现较为复杂。

不同算法各有优缺点,选择时需结合业务特性和数据情况。

3. 如何评估预测算法的准确性?

评估预测算法的准确性是确保其可靠性的关键。常用的评估指标有:

1. MAE(平均绝对误差)

  • 衡量预测值与实际值之间的平均绝对误差,数值越小,预测越准确。

2. MSE(均方误差)

  • 衡量预测值与实际值之间的平均平方误差,对较大误差较为敏感。

3. RMSE(均方根误差)

  • MSE的平方根形式,常用于对误差敏感的业务场景。

4. MAPE(平均绝对百分比误差)

  • 衡量预测误差占实际值的百分比,便于不同规模数据的对比。

5. R²(决定系数)

  • 表示模型解释变量方差的比例,取值范围为0到1,值越接近1,模型解释力越强。

通过这些评估指标,可以综合判断预测算法的准确性和可靠性,选择最优算法。

4. 如何在供应链管理中有效应用预测算法?

有效应用预测算法需要综合考虑技术和管理因素:

1. 数据准备

  • 确保数据完整性,处理缺失值和异常值。
  • 数据标准化和特征工程,提升模型效果。

2. 模型选择和训练

  • 选择适合业务特性的预测算法。
  • 反复训练和验证模型,优化参数和结构。

3. 模型验证和评估

  • 使用前文提到的评估指标,验证模型准确性和稳定性。
  • 定期检查和调整模型,适应业务变化。

4. 实施和监控

  • 将预测模型集成到业务系统中,自动化预测流程。
  • 持续监控预测结果,及时调整和优化模型。

5. 团队协作

  • 加强技术团队和业务团队的合作,确保预测结果准确应用到实际业务中。
  • 提供培训和技术支持,提升团队整体能力。

通过以上步骤,可以确保预测算法在供应链管理中的有效应用,实现业务目标。

5. 供应链管理工具中选择FineReport作为报表工具的优势是什么?

在供应链管理中,选择合适的报表工具至关重要。FineReport作为推荐的报表工具,有以下优势:

1. 易用性

  • FineReport提供可视化拖拽式设计界面,无需编程基础,用户可以轻松创建复杂报表。

2. 强大的数据处理能力

  • 支持多源数据整合和大数据量处理,适合复杂的供应链数据分析需求。

3. 丰富的报表展示

  • 提供多种图表和报表格式,支持动态报表、交互式报表,满足不同业务场景需求。

4. 灵活的部署方式

  • 支持多种部署方式,包括本地部署和云端部署,便于企业根据实际情况选择。

5. 良好的技术支持

  • FineReport提供全面的技术支持和培训服务,帮助企业快速上手和实施。

FineReport的这些优势,使其成为供应链管理中高效的数据分析和报表工具。立即点击FineReport免费下载试用,亲身体验其强大功能。

通过以上内容,读者可以深入了解供应链管理工具选型中的关键问题和解决方案,提升供应链管理效率和决策水平。

【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

若想了解关于FineReport的详细信息,您可以访问下方链接,或点击组件,快速获得免费的FineReport试用、同行业报表建设标杆案例学习参考,以及帆软为您企业量身定制的企业报表管理中心建设建议。

更多企业级报表工具介绍:www.finereport.com

帆软企业级报表工具FineReport
免费下载!

免费下载

帆软全行业业务报表
Demo免费体验!

Demo体验

评论区

暂无评论
帆软企业数字化建设产品推荐
报表开发平台免费试用
自助式BI分析免费试用
数据可视化大屏免费试用
数据集成平台免费试用